Output d7c76d717b02553ae87ab84f6508006a7a2be1568ce24c42b6015af276878f61:27

value
409244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c78bf17f5d11bb6def43d7f2ab9c3a73aa1ad7a3 OP_EQUAL
address
3Kt839nwjuGJPxhxiiYM2A4YECjAXUxMEq
transaction
d7c76d717b02553ae87ab84f6508006a7a2be1568ce24c42b6015af276878f61
confirmations
175025
spent
true